Toto Wolff admits “after Nico Rosberg’s title, there was a difficult period between me and Lewis Hamilton”. Toto Wolff reveals a moment of tension with Lewis Hamilton following Rosberg's success in 2016. .

Toto Wolff, Mercedes team principal

Lewis Hamilton’s Golden Years
Of the seven world titles Lewis Hamilton has won in his career, six were achieved behind the wheel of a Mercedes. With the start of Formula 1’s turbo-hybrid era in 2014, the Brackley-based team became the dominant force to beat, following Red Bull’s reign with Sebastian Vettel. This dominance was evidenced by seven consecutive Drivers’ and eight Constructors’ Championships. However, during Lewis Hamilton’s golden era, the only interruption came in 2016. Even then, Mercedes secured the Drivers’-Constructors’ double, but it was Nico Rosberg who emerged as champion. After winning the title following a fierce rivalry with Lewis Hamilton, Nico Rosberg decided to retire from competition.

Tension in 2016
The German, son of 1982 World Champion Keke Rosberg, finished second in the decisive final race in Abu Dhabi, securing the 2016 title after a season filled with controversies and on-track clashes between the two Mercedes drivers. Team Principal Toto Wolff tried to manage the situation but later revealed the atmosphere with Lewis Hamilton after Nico Rosberg’s success during the *High Performance* podcast:

“There was a moment when we went through a really difficult time in 2016 after Nico won the championship,” he recalled. “We didn’t speak for a few weeks. Then he came to my house because I told him we needed to talk. We spent many hours and worked through it. This was before the Christmas party, and I told him we couldn’t stop talking to each other. If something bothers us, you just have to pick up the phone and tell me. That became the foundation of our relationship, friendship, and collaboration in the years that followed.” – the Mercedes team principal pointed out.

Toto Wolff also recounted a similar episode, but with the roles reversed, though he did not specify the cause of the tension:
“One or two years later, we found ourselves in a situation where I was upset and didn’t call him. He called me and said, ‘Remember what you told me. We need to talk.’ I replied that he was ‘absolutely right.’ He reminded me of what I had told him.” – Toto Wolff concluded.
